Drawing on examples from the deerslayer and the pathfinder from coopers leatherstocking tales the essay is characteristic of twains biting, derisive and highly satirical style of literary criticism, a form he also used to deride such authors as oliver goldsmith, george eliot, jane austen, and robert louis stevenson.
